function bindClick()
{
	$('input.signUp').click(function()
	{
		if (typeof document.body.style.maxHeight === "undefined")
		{//if IE 6
			$("body","html").css({height: "100%", width: "100%"});
			$("html").css("overflow","hidden");
			//iframe to hide select elements in ie6
			$("body").append('<iframe id="HideSelect"></iframe><div id="overlay"></div><div id="window"></div>');
			$("#window").css({display:"block"});
		}
		else
		{//all others
				$("body").append('<div id="overlay"></div><div id="window"></div>');
		}
		
		$("#overlay").click(formClose);
		$("#zakaz").appendTo("#window");
		
		var name = $('#itemName').text();
		
		$('#course_name').val($(this).parent('form').find('.period_name').text());
		
		$('#overlay').addClass('overlayBG');
		$('#overlay').show();
		$('#overlay,#window,#zakaz').fadeIn(777);
		
		formPositionSet();
		//Esc
		document.onkeyup = function(e)
		{
			if (e == null)
			{ // ie
				keycode = event.keyCode;
			}
			else
			{ // mozilla
				keycode = e.which;
			}
			if(keycode == 27)
			{ // close
				formClose();
			}
		};
	});
}

function formClose()
{
	if (typeof document.body.style.maxHeight == "undefined")
	{//if IE 6
		$("body","html").css({height: "auto", width: "auto"});
		$("html").css("overflow","");
	}
	document.onkeydown = "";
	document.onkeyup = "";
	$('#overlay,#HideSelect').remove();
	$('#zakaz').hide();
	return false;
}
//Отцентровать #zakaz
function formPositionSet()
{
	$("#zakaz").css({marginLeft: '-' + parseInt(($('#zakaz').width() / 2),10) + 'px', width: $('#zakaz').width() + 'px'});
//	if (jQuery.browser.msie && jQuery.browser.version < 7) { // take away IE6
		$("#zakaz").css({marginTop: '-' + parseInt(($('#zakaz').height() / 2),10) + 'px'});
//	}
}

function formActionsBind()
{
	//exit кнопка
	$('a.exit,#overlay,#HideSelect').click(function(){formClose(); return false;});
	$('#zakaz').click(function(){});
	//AjaxForm
	$('.sendForm').ajaxForm(
	{
		beforeSubmit:function(){},
		success:function(responseText, statusText)
		{
			var zakaz = $('#zakaz', $(responseText)).html();
			var errors = $('.errors', $(responseText)).html();
			//Если ошибок нет то добавить кнопку Закрыть
			if(errors === null)
			{
//				$(zakaz).add('<a href="#" class="exit"></a>');
				zakaz = '<a href="#" class="exit"></a><div class="clear"></div>' + zakaz;
//				alert(zakaz);
			}
			$('#zakaz').html(zakaz);
			formActionsBind();
			formPositionSet();
		}
	});
}
	
$(document).ready(function()
{
	
	bindClick();
	
	formActionsBind();
	
});
